Binary Hacks:黑客秘笈100选
基本信息
- 原书名:Binary Hacks
- 作者: (日)高林 哲 鹈饲 文敏 佐藤 祜介 浜地 慎一郎 首藤 一幸
- 译者: 蒋斌.杨超译
- 丛书名: 中国电力出版社O'Reilly系列
- 出版社:中国电力出版社
- ISBN:9787508387932
- 上架时间:2010-1-12
- 出版日期:2010 年1月
- 开本:18开
- 页码:370
- 版次:1-1
- 所属分类:
计算机 > 安全 > 网络安全/防火墙/黑客
内容简介回到顶部↑
本书的主题是关于底层程序的技术。说到底层,就是和“原始的”计算机很接近的意思。软件的世界是一个抽象化的积累,逐步演化到现在的阶段。抽象化就是隐藏底层的复杂部分,相比较来说是可以提高生产性、安全性的方法,并给开发者提供程序化的手段。但是,如果认为完全不依赖底层系统级的技术来进行编程,这是行不通的。追求性能上的最佳,尽可能提高可信赖性,想解决偶尔发生的“谜一样的错误”;在这些情况下,了解底层系统级的技术就显得尤为重要。遗憾的是,抽象化并不能代替所有的。
本书的目的就是在上述的情况下,都能使用的大量know—how的介绍。本书binary hack定义为“能驱动软件的底层技术的know—how”,从最基本的工具使用开始,安全编程,os到提高处理器的处理性能的技术,在一个很宽泛的范围内都进行了说明。
本书的目的就是在上述的情况下,都能使用的大量know—how的介绍。本书binary hack定义为“能驱动软件的底层技术的know—how”,从最基本的工具使用开始,安全编程,os到提高处理器的处理性能的技术,在一个很宽泛的范围内都进行了说明。
目录回到顶部↑
本书寄语
编写说明
前言
第1章介绍
1.binary hack入门
2.binary hack用语的基础知识
3.用file查询文件的类型
4.用od转储二进制文件
第2章目标文件hack
5.elf入门
6.静态链接库和共享库
7.通过idd查阅共享库的依赖关系
8.用readelf表示elf文件的信息
9.用objdump来转储目标文件
10.用objdump反汇编目标文件
11.用objcopy嵌入可执行文件的数据
12.用nm检索包含在目标文件里的符号
13.用strings从二进制文件中提取字符串
14.用c++filt对c++的符号进行转储
15.用addr21ine从地址中获取文件名和行号
编写说明
前言
第1章介绍
1.binary hack入门
2.binary hack用语的基础知识
3.用file查询文件的类型
4.用od转储二进制文件
第2章目标文件hack
5.elf入门
6.静态链接库和共享库
7.通过idd查阅共享库的依赖关系
8.用readelf表示elf文件的信息
9.用objdump来转储目标文件
10.用objdump反汇编目标文件
11.用objcopy嵌入可执行文件的数据
12.用nm检索包含在目标文件里的符号
13.用strings从二进制文件中提取字符串
14.用c++filt对c++的符号进行转储
15.用addr21ine从地址中获取文件名和行号







点击看大图





加载中...

